Quartz and Dolomite
$245
LOCATION:
Trepca complex, Kosovska Mitrovica, Kosovo
DESCRIPTION:
Two clusters of lustrous, clear, slightly-sceptered Quartz points cross each other, and are accented with lustrous, pearly white crystals of Dolomite. A sharp, lustrous, white rhomb of Dolomite to 17 x 14 mm is perfectly perched on one of the Quartz points. This specimen has great aesthetics and provenance; it is ex. Mark and Jeanette Rogers (#189) collection and ex. Marian Godshaw collection. No damage.
SIZE: 57 x 35 x 20 mm overall (Miniature)
COLLECTION: ex. Carolyn Seitz collection;
ex. Mark and Jeanette Rogers (#189) collection;
ex. Marian Godshaw collection
